I've installed the latest 2.1.0.23 firmware for the PM 3000 in the hope of patching the long running POODLE vulnerability. After installing the firmware and running a well known commercial vulnerability scanner against it, the device is now showing more vulnerabilities than before such as Apache multiple vulns, OpenSSL < 1.0.1n, SSH vulns, Logjam, FREAK and BEAST. All vulnerabilities are medium to high risk. Has anyone else seen this?
